CyTEF is a Proof of Concept of a test facility capable of verifying the resilience of drones against a set of different cyberattacks, including GNSS jamming and spoofing, RF link attacks, and IT attacks. The system is composed of several heterogeneous subsystems commanded by a Central Orchestrator (CO) according to configurable test plans. The system analyses the results of the attacks and the…

The HYPER-5G project aimed to advance positioning technology by integrating Global Navigation Satellite Systems (GNSS) and 5G cellular networks. The advantage of incorporating 5G lies in its extensive coverage and accessibility to existing infrastructure, especially in urban areas, where GNSS faces challenges in terms of…
